**Ticket: Gatekeep rate-limit counters failing — expired credentials**

The Gatekeep gateway's rate-limiting module stopped updating counters Tuesday because its service credential for the Tallyhouse quota store expired. Requests were passing unthrottled for roughly six hours before alerts fired. A fresh key has been issued with a one-year expiry, and monitoring now checks credential age weekly. For the sync notes, the replacement key is recorded here.

service key, kajef-kajof: qvz4-emrX

## Sweeper Provenance

Quick note for new folks: the Dribnell orphaned-resource sweeper ships from the Tarnwick pipeline, not the main monorepo, so its provenance record lives in a separate ledger. Before trusting any sweeper binary in staging, confirm it was produced by an attested run. Each attested run stamps the artifact with the token below.

pipeline stamp: htk4_66df

### SQL Linting

All SQL files in the Garnethall repo pass through the Quarrel linter before merge. Rules cover keyword casing, explicit column lists, required schema prefixes, and a ban on implicit cross joins. Violations are errors in CI, warnings locally. The linter reads thresholds from a shared config rather than per-directory overrides, so behavior is consistent across the analytics and billing trees. If a rule blocks legitimate work, raise it in review instead of suppressing inline. The current thresholds are defined below.

tuning constants:
QUOTAS = {
    "istmir": 222,
    "praius": 485,
    "frair": 892,
    "wenath": 784,
    "fraath": 9,
}

# Build Provenance — ParcelPing Webhook

This page documents how we trace ParcelPing webhook builds back to source. Every artifact produced by the Driftline pipeline carries an embedded provenance record covering the commit, the builder node, and the dependency lockfile digest. Future maintainers should never deploy a webhook binary lacking this record, since incident reviews depend on it. When auditing a production artifact, compare its embedded record against the trace token shown below.

build token for tawif-bahip: htk31_68bba16e1afabfef4ecc69408c06f16